Pocket Concrete Penetrometer is a compact, field-grade testing instrument used to determine the initial and final setting times and early strength of fresh concrete and mortar mixes. This small but essential tool operates on a spring-loaded plunger mechanism, which penetrates the concrete or mortar surface under a calibrated force. The depth of penetration is directly related to the material’s stiffness or resistance, and the corresponding force is read on a graduated scale in either MPa (megapascals) or psi (pounds per square inch).

The device features a stainless steel body and ergonomically knurled grip for safe, one-hand operation. The plunger diameter (usually 6.4 mm) and spring resistance are precisely manufactured and factory-calibrated to provide repeatable readings. Most models cover a strength range from 0.1 MPa to 7 MPa (15 psi to 1000 psi), which corresponds to the typical early strength range of mortar and concrete during the first few hours after mixing.

The test procedure involves pressing the plunger into the concrete or mortar surface at regular intervals and recording the resistance force. By plotting the penetration resistance versus time, engineers can estimate:

  • Initial set: When concrete starts to resist load

  • Final set: When concrete becomes sufficiently stiff to bear light loads
